Kirchdorf, a small, attractive resort in the extensive Kitzbuheler Alpen ski region.
Whilst the immediate ski area at Kirchdorf is limited in size, the resort is located amongst a vast ski region. The resort is perfectly located amongst sumptuous scenery and part of a vast ski network, including some of the biggest names in Austrian snow-sports. The Kitzbuheler Alpen ski area covers over 700km of pistes including the ski areas of Kitzbuhel, Westendorf, Soll, Ellmau, Scheffau, St Johann and Brixen amongst others.
Ski area statistics - Kirchdorf • ski resort height 640 m / 2100 ft • top ski elevation 850 m / 2789 ft • vertical 210 m / 689 ft • 5 km of ski piste • 4 ski lifts
As well as the vast skiing resources on hand the charming village offers great cross country skiing resources and a health / wellness spa for relaxation and recovery, including pools, massage treatments and sauna. Ice skating, curling and horse sleigh rides complement the local restaurants, to offer great entertainment after the slopes have closed.
